Zimbabwe Skipper Sikandar Raza Admits His Team Made A Lot Of Mistakes Vs India

The skipper of the Zimbabwe cricket team, Sikandar Raza is certainly very upset with the performance of his team against India as they lost the 5-match series by 1-4 despite starting the series with a bang.

After the fifth match, while speaking at the post-match presentation, Sikandar Raza accepted that his team is still making a lot of mistakes but he also said that it is controllable. He said, “I thought Blessing (Muzarabani) bowled well the whole series. Batting-wise, we are still below par, but we are starting to rectify the problems at the top. You are going to have bad games here and there. The grey area for me will remain our attitude in the field, we are still making a lot of mistakes, but that’s controllable, we are going to keep working hard and hopefully keep getting better.”

He further added, “It was unfortunate that Richie (Ngarava) wasn’t fit at the start of the series. Had he been declared fit, he was gonna play all the games. To have him fit is certainly a blessing because we all know his quality. To have Richie and Blessing … every time I was in trouble I looked up to them and they did the job for the team, really happy for those two boys.”

Zimbabwe will now face Ireland in a one-off test match but Sikandar Raza won’t be a part of the team as he stated that he is out of practice in regard to red-ball cricket. He said, “My workload needs to be managed. I haven’t played any four-day cricket in the last two years after my surgeries. My shoulder isn’t 100%, I don’t want to be a guy who just gets a jersey.”

He further said, “I need to go back, respect my domestic cricket and also respect my domestic cricketers who have put in a lot of runs. I will go back to play domestic cricket and test my own fitness. I am still available for Test match cricket but at this point of time, I am not because I haven’t played a lot of four-day cricket. I’ll leave for Manchester for The Hundred in a few days time, I am looking forward to that.”
